Importance of Strengthening the Frankish State for Foreign Countries
The strengthening of the Frankish state was important for foreign countries due to several reasons. Here are some key points to consider:
1. Political Stability and Security: The Frankish state, under the leadership of Charlemagne and his successors, established a strong central authority and expanded its territorial control. This stability and security provided a favorable environment for trade and diplomatic relations with foreign countries.
2. Economic Benefits: The Frankish state's expansion and consolidation of power led to increased economic prosperity. The growth of trade and commerce within the Frankish territories created opportunities for foreign countries to engage in profitable economic exchanges. This economic benefit incentivized foreign countries to maintain friendly relations with the Frankish state.
3. Cultural and Intellectual Influence: The Frankish state played a significant role in the preservation and transmission of classical knowledge and culture during the early Middle Ages. Charlemagne's court became a center of learning and attracted scholars from various parts of Europe. This intellectual influence and cultural prestige made the Frankish state an attractive ally for foreign countries seeking to benefit from the knowledge and advancements fostered within the Frankish territories.
4. Military Alliances: The Frankish state's military strength and territorial expansion made it an important ally for foreign countries seeking protection or assistance in conflicts. The Frankish armies were formidable, and their military capabilities provided a sense of security to neighboring states. This made the Frankish state an attractive partner for foreign countries looking to strengthen their own security and defense capabilities.
5. Diplomatic Relations: The Frankish state actively engaged in diplomatic relations with other kingdoms and empires. Charlemagne, for example, established diplomatic ties with the Byzantine Empire and the Abbasid Caliphate. These diplomatic efforts helped foster political alliances, trade agreements, and cultural exchanges between the Frankish state and foreign countries.
In summary, the strengthening of the Frankish state was important for foreign countries due to the political stability and security it provided, the economic benefits of trade and commerce, the cultural and intellectual influence it exerted, the military alliances it offered, and the diplomatic relations it established with other kingdoms and empires. These factors made the Frankish state an attractive partner for foreign countries seeking various advantages in the political, economic, and cultural spheres
